Data specific to Irises (Edit)
Hybridizer: Elvan Roderick
Year Of Registration: 1977
Year Of Introduction (May Differ From Registry): 1979
Seedling Number: 7526
Classification: Tall Bearded (TB)
Registered Height: 30 inches (76 cm)
Bloom Season: Late
Bloom Color Classification: Copper/Brown
Bloom Color Description: Spanish orange
Beard Color: Tangerine
Awards: Honorable Mention: 1981
Award of Merit: 1983
President's Cup: 1981

General Plant Information (Edit)
Life cycle: Perennial
Sun Requirements: Full Sun to Partial Shade
Soil pH Preferences: Slightly acid (6.1 – 6.5)
Neutral (6.6 – 7.3)
Slightly alkaline (7.4 – 7.8)
Minimum cold hardiness: Zone 3 -40 °C (-40 °F) to -37.2 °C (-35)
Maximum recommended zone: Zone 9b
Flowers: Showy
Underground structures: Rhizome
Propagation: Seeds: Will not come true from seed
Propagation: Other methods: Division
Ploidy: Tetraploid
Parentage: West Coast X New Moon
